Understanding Electrolyte Effects on Cation-Enhanced Electrocatalytic Ammonia Oxidation Over the Pt Surface in Alkaline Media

Key Points

  • This research aims to explore how different electrolytes impact the efficiency of ammonia oxidation reactions on platinum surfaces.
  • Utilized SG-AIMD simulations to analyze electrolyte effects on electrocatalytic processes.
  • Focused on the interactions of cations with interfacial water structure in alkaline conditions.
  • Demonstrated that different cations significantly influence ammonia oxidation reaction (AOR) efficiency.
  • Found that interfacial water structure, enhanced by cations, plays a crucial role in electrocatalytic activity.
